#include "libguile/_scm.h"
#include "libguile/strings.h"
#include "libguile/versiondat.h"
#include "libguile/version.h"
/* Return a Scheme string containing Guile's major version number. */
SCM_DEFINE (scm_major_version, "major-version", 0, 0, 0,
(),
"Return a string containing Guile's major version number.\n"
"E.g., \"1\".")
#define FUNC_NAME s_scm_major_version
{
return scm_makfrom0str (GUILE_MAJOR_VERSION);
}
#undef FUNC_NAME
/* Return a Scheme string containing Guile's minor version number. */
SCM_DEFINE (scm_minor_version, "minor-version", 0, 0, 0,
(),
"Return a string containing Guile's minor version number.\n"
"E.g., \"3.5\".")
#define FUNC_NAME s_scm_minor_version
{
return scm_makfrom0str (GUILE_MINOR_VERSION);
}
#undef FUNC_NAME
/* Return a Scheme string containing Guile's complete version. */
SCM_DEFINE (scm_version, "version", 0, 0, 0,
(),
"@deffnx primitive major-version\n"
"@deffnx primitive minor-version\n"
"Return a string describing Guile's version number, or its major or minor\n"
"version numbers, respectively.\n\n"
"@example\n"
"(version) @result{} \"1.3a\"\n"
"(major-version) @result{} \"1\"\n"
"(minor-version) @result{} \"3a\"\n"
"@end example")
#define FUNC_NAME s_scm_version
{
return scm_makfrom0str (GUILE_VERSION);
}
#undef FUNC_NAME
void
scm_init_version ()
{
#ifndef SCM_MAGIC_SNARFER
#include "libguile/version.x"
#endif
}
